Note about comparisons to previous two-week period: Symbols indicate change when compared to prior two-week period. For new cases, incidence per 100,000, and total tests: Higher (upward arrow) means the number in the current two-week period is higher than the prior period. Lower (downward arrow) means the number in the current two-week period is lower than prior two-week period. No change (equal sign) means the number in the current two-week period is the same as the prior period. For percent positivity: less than 0.10% difference in the percent positivity is considered No change (equal sign).

On November 6, 2020, the Baker-Polito Administration released updated metrics for communities that adjust for a municipality's population size. The new metrics incorporate cases per 100,000 residents and the test positivity rate when determining a color designation. More details about the color designations can be found in the table below.

The state now has a weekly COVID-19 vaccination report. This weekly report features information on COVID-19 vaccine supply distribution, administration, and other data for Massachusetts. It is updated each Thursday at 5pm.
Please Note: Some federal facilities in MA receive vaccine from a separate federal distribution system that is not included in this data.

The map below shows COVID-19 vaccine doses shipped to providers in different counties as a percentage of the population. It is important to note that the providers shown are the initial recipients, and doses may be redistributed to other providers (and other counties).

MDPH Weekly COVID-19 Public Health Report. Current two week data is from most recent Public Health Report. Prior two week data is from prior week’s Public Health Report. Please note that there is an overlap in periods as MDPH reports weekly on rolling two week reporting periods, which they use for their comparisons. We report data in this way to be consistent with MDPH reporting. https://www.mass.gov/info-details/covid-19-response-reporting
